Course Summary:
This course is for supervisors, managers, and leaders who are responsible for building and developing effective loss control/safety programs. The course covers the Safety Management procedures and resources.
When participants have completed the course, they will have the knowledge and resources to build and implement a safety program including: policies, safe work practices & procedures, and hazard assessments, personal protective equipment, preventative maintenance, training and communication, inspections, investigations, emergency preparedness, statistic and records, JOHS committee, environmental concerns, and human resources.
